API reference · Clients
GET/api/v1/clients
Product availabilityAlgaPSAAlgaDesk

List clients

Inherited ApiBaseController list route for clients. Requires API-key auth and client:read permission.

RBAC · client

Query parameters

pagestringOptional
limitstringOptional
sortstringOptional
orderstringOptional
searchstringOptional
created_fromstring <date-time>Optional
created_tostring <date-time>Optional
updated_fromstring <date-time>Optional
updated_tostring <date-time>Optional
client_namestringOptional
emailstringOptional
client_typestringOptional
billing_cyclestringOptional
is_inactivestringOptional
is_tax_exemptstringOptional
account_manager_idstring <uuid>Optional
region_codestringOptional
credit_balance_minstringOptional
credit_balance_maxstringOptional
has_credit_limitstringOptional
industrystringOptional
company_sizestringOptional

Response body

Success response 200 · schema PaginatedClientEnvelope

dataarray of objectRequired
itemsobject
client_idstring <uuid>Required
client_namestringRequired
phone_nostringRequiredNullable
credit_balancenumberRequired
emailstringRequiredNullable
urlstringRequiredNullable
addressstringRequiredNullable
created_atstring <date-time>Required
updated_atstring <date-time>Required
is_inactivebooleanRequired
client_typestringRequiredNullable
tax_id_numberstringRequiredNullable
notesstringRequiredNullable
propertiesobject
industrystring
company_sizestring
annual_revenuestring
primary_contact_idstring <uuid>
primary_contact_namestring
statusstring
typestring
billing_addressstring
tax_idstring
notesstring
payment_termsstring
websitestring <uri>
parent_client_idstring <uuid>
parent_client_namestring
last_contact_datestring <date-time>
logostring
payment_termsstringRequiredNullable
billing_cyclestringRequired
Enum: weeklybi-weeklymonthlyquarterlysemi-annuallyannually
credit_limitnumberRequiredNullable
preferred_payment_methodstringRequiredNullable
auto_invoicebooleanRequired
invoice_delivery_methodstringRequiredNullable
region_codestringRequiredNullable
is_tax_exemptbooleanRequired
tax_exemption_certificatestringRequiredNullable
timezonestringRequiredNullable
invoice_template_idstring <uuid>RequiredNullable
billing_contact_idstring <uuid>RequiredNullable
billing_emailstringRequiredNullable
account_manager_idstring <uuid>RequiredNullable
account_manager_full_namestringNullable
logoUrlstringNullable
tenantstring <uuid>Required
tagsarray of string
itemsstring
paginationobjectRequired
pageintegerRequired
limitintegerRequired
totalintegerRequired
totalPagesintegerRequired
hasNextbooleanRequired
hasPrevbooleanRequired
metaobject

Response codes

200
Paginated clients returned.
400
Invalid query parameters.
401
API key missing/invalid or key user not found.
403
Permission denied for client read.
500
Unexpected client listing failure.